Patinated Bronze Figural Thermometer of a Medieval Youth and His Hound
Located in London, GB
Antique patinated bronze figural thermometer of a medieval youth and his hound.
Probably English this is an unusual desk thermometer with a hunting theme.
Set on an oval base the standing figure of a hunter looks into the middle distance for his quarry. He is dressed in medieval clothes and wears a cap on his head with a feather in it and holds a hunting horn in his right hand.
By his feet stands his lurcher hunting hound sniffing for scent.
Behind them is a fine baluster balistrade and to their right is an obelisk topped with an ornamental ball. Inset into the obelisk is a silvered bronze thermometer...
